Как входные функции отображаются в RNN? И как выглядят выходные данные? - PullRequest
0 голосов
/ 08 мая 2020

см. Допустим, у нас есть последовательность 1,2,3,4, и нам нужно предсказать значение после этой последовательности. Теперь для первого слоя у нас будет 1 входная функция справа, и скажем, она отображается на rnn из 5 скрытых единиц. теперь согласно теории rnns на каждом временном шаге скрытое состояние предыдущего временного шага будет передаваться rnn. так что прямо сейчас у нас есть 1 функция, сопоставленная с 5 единицами. Теперь каждый из этих модулей будет выдавать правильное значение, поэтому для каждого модуля у нас будет выход, поэтому у нас будет выходной вектор размером 5x1. теперь скрытое состояние этих 5 единиц будет передано на следующий временной шаг, когда x = 2, это будет повторяться для каждого временного шага, когда x = 4. и это приведет к дальнейшему выходу. что происходит с предыдущими выводами на каждом временном шаге? Будет ли рассчитан убыток на этом временном шаге? но если это так, у нас нет выходного или истинного значения для этого, поскольку выходное значение y рассчитывается на основе всех 4 значений? Может ли кто-нибудь мне с этим помочь? или я только что испортил свое понимание RNN. Спасибо !!

...